Study Summary

Exercise training in patients with heart failure and preserved ejection fraction (HFpEF) has been associated with an improvement in cardiorespiratory fitness and quality of life.

Primary Outcome

Feasibility of cardiac rehab as measured by number of participants that complete at least 75% of prescribed cardiac rehab sessions.
